- 4.5 (63)·Easy·3.4 mi·Est. 1.5–2 hrFamily-friendly loop in the Bergstraße-Odenwald Geo-Nature Park, Hesse. There is plenty to discover on this hike for young and old hikers alike. A very special highlight is of course Frankenstein Castle, which is located very close to the parking lot. There are also various adventure stations and a barefoot path. Highlights of the hike: - child-friendly - barefoot path - Frankenstein Castle

- 4.1 (11)·Moderate·4.6 mi·Est. 2–2.5 hrPopular circular hike in the Geo-Naturpark Bergstrasse-Odenwald, Hesse. A yellow 3 in a yellow circle shows the way on this circular hike. The last part of the hike leads over the forest nature trail. You can stop at the fisherman's hut near fish ponds. Highlights of the hike: - fish ponds - Badger Mountain - Forest nature trail

- Moderate·3.6 mi·Est. 1.5–2 hrGreat forest tour around the Lindenberg, Hesse The start and end point is the parking lot near the forest road in the district of Traisa in the municipality of Mühltal. The route leads almost completely through a wooded area and around the 254m high Lindenberg, which is what makes it particularly attractive. What is the longest trail in Mühltal?
According to AllTrails.com, the longest trail in Mühltal is Burg Frankenstein - Modau - Prinzenberg. This trail is estimated to be 9.3 mi long.
Which trail has the most elevation gain in Mühltal?
Mühltal: With an ascent of 1,719 ft, Burg Frankenstein - Modau - Prinzenberg has the most elevation gain of all of the trails in the area. The next highest ascent trail is Frankenstein Castle - Nieder-Beerbach Quarry with 1,240 ft of elevation gain.
